The Newport ULM-TILT is a precision cylindrical laser mount engineered for optical table applications requiring stable, drift-free pointing control. It accommodates laser heads and cylindrical components with diameters from 1 to 1.75 inches (25.4 to 44.5 mm) and delivers two independent axes of tip and tilt adjustment across ±4.5° per axis. The mount employs a kinematic three-point design with hardened and polished ball and V-groove pivots, ensuring repeatable angular orientation and thermal stability without drift.
Technical Specifications
Adjustment Range & Sensitivity
• Angular adjustment: ±4.5° per axis (tip and tilt)
• Adjustment precision: 10 μrad sensitivity (micrometer versions)
• Cross-coupling: Minimal between axes
• Travel: 12.7 mm (AJS100-0.5 screws) or 13 mm (SM-13 micrometers)
Laser Clamping & Compatibility
• Compatible laser diameter: 1 to 1.75 inches (25.4 to 44.5 mm)
• Clamping method: Nylon thumbscrew against dual full-length V-groove contacts
• Mounting interface: Clearance holes compatible with Newport mounts, rod clamps (340-RC, 370-RC), and positioners
• Mounting area: 3.81 inches × 3 inches
Adjustment Mechanisms
• Standard version: AJS100-0.5 high-resolution adjustment screws (100 TPI)
• Micrometer version: SM-13 Vernier Micrometers (50.8 TPI)
